A Celebration of Love and Devotion

Banda Carnaval's song "Ella Es Mi Mujer" is a heartfelt tribute to a beloved woman, celebrating her as the source of light, inspiration, and emotional sustenance in the singer's life. The lyrics paint a vivid picture of a deep and abiding love, where the woman is compared to the morning sun, a beautiful spring flower, and the perfect muse for his songs. These metaphors highlight her importance and the joy she brings into his life, making her an irreplaceable part of his existence.

The song's chorus emphasizes the miraculous nature of this love, describing the woman as a long-awaited miracle who elevates the singer to the heavens with her touch and provides comfort with her embrace. This portrayal of love as a divine and uplifting force underscores the profound impact she has on his emotional well-being. The repeated assertion that she is his woman, proudly declared to the world, reflects a sense of pride and gratitude for having her in his life.

Moreover, the lyrics convey a sense of spiritual fulfillment and renewed faith brought about by this relationship. The woman is described as the most beautiful prayer, suggesting that her presence has restored the singer's faith and given him a reason to believe. This spiritual dimension adds depth to the song, illustrating how love can be a source of both emotional and spiritual rejuvenation. Overall, "Ella Es Mi Mujer" is a beautiful ode to love, devotion, and the transformative power of a cherished relationship.
